Agriculture development expert at Tecumseh Land Trust event

By Staff Reports

Tecumseh Land Trust and Center City Association will host a presentation by Leslie Schaller, a founder of the Appalachian Center for Economic Networks (ACEnet), from noon to 1 p.m. Oct. 15 in the Bushnell Banquet Center, 14 E. Main St.

ACEnet is a business incubator that has supported food and agricultural product development for 17 years. Schaller will discuss the potential for value- added processing and products in Springfield and surrounding areas.

Lunch by Season’s Bistro and Grille will feature seasonal local food. Optional discussion with Schaller will follow lunch. Cost is $20 in advance or $25 the day of the event.
